Christopher Paolini is an acclaimed American author best known for his "Inheritance Cycle" series, which began with the bestselling novel "Eragon." Born in 1983, he wrote and self-published "Eragon" at just 19, capturing readers with his vivid fantasy world. Paolini's passion for storytelling and world-building has made him a favorite among fantasy enthusiasts. His literary success continues with works like "To Sleep in a Sea of Stars."
